A real estate firm, Bilaad Realty, says it has secured 150 internship slots to equip young Nigerians with practical industry skills.
Dr Sadiq Abdullahi, Coordinating Trustee at Bilaad Development Trust (BDT), disclosed this during the 4th edition of the Gem Hunt Series in Abuja.
The event, with the theme, “Reboot Nigeria: Echoes from the Past, Visions of the Future”, highlighted the organisation’s commitment to bridging the gap between academic training and industry experience.
According to Abdullahi, the ambitious youth mentorship initiative is aimed at equipping young Nigerians with critical skills across multiple sectors of the economy.
He emphasised that private sector participation was essential to national growth as government would not shoulder development responsibilities alone.
“Bilaad has leveraged our professional network and secured over 150 internship slots from blue-chip companies.
“We have also signed Memoranda of Understanding (MOUs) with universities to identify high-performing students from Science Technology, Engineering Mathematics (STEM) fields.”
Abdullahi said that the initiative targets students during holiday periods, transforming what will typically be idle time into productive learning experiences.
Abdullahi emphasised that beyond internship placements, BDT also provides comprehensive support tailored to individual needs.
According to him, entrepreneurs receive funding support to launch and scale their ventures, while those specialising in branding benefit from introductions to established professionals within the branding industry through BDT’s extensive network.
